Jesse Dukeminier’s trademark wit, passion, and human interest perspective has made Property, now in its Eighth Edition, one of the best—and best loved—casebooks of all time. A unique blend of authority and good humor, you’ll find a moveable feast of visual interest, compelling cases, and timely coverage of contemporary issues. In the Eighth Edition, the authors—along with new co-author Lior Jacob Strahilevitz—have created a thoughtful and thorough revision, true to the spirit of the Late Jesse Dukeminier. Features: • Thoroughly updated throughout with the expansion of many topics and the introduction of new topics. • Extended material on intellectual property with new cases on patents, copyright, and trademarks. • New material on exclusion, abandonment, and destruction, with new cases and discussion. • Introduction of a comprehensive treatment of the mortgage crisis with new cases and notes on foreclosure, proposals to reform the legal system and proposals to revamp housing finance.
